Lines Matching refs:MODE
131 to hold something of mode MODE.
132 This is ordinarily the length in words of a value of mode MODE
140 #define PA_HARD_REGNO_NREGS(REGNO, MODE) \
141 ((GET_MODE_SIZE (MODE) + UNITS_PER_WORD - 1) / UNITS_PER_WORD)
144 #define VALID_FP_MODE_P(MODE) \
145 ((MODE) == SFmode || (MODE) == DFmode \
146 || (MODE) == SCmode || (MODE) == DCmode \
147 || (MODE) == SImode || (MODE) == DImode)
149 /* Value is 1 if hard register REGNO can hold a value of machine-mode MODE.
152 #define PA_HARD_REGNO_MODE_OK(REGNO, MODE) \
154 ? (MODE) == CCmode || (MODE) == CCFPmode \
155 : (REGNO) == 60 ? SCALAR_INT_MODE_P (MODE) \
158 ? (VALID_FP_MODE_P (MODE) \
159 && (GET_MODE_SIZE (MODE) <= 8 \
160 || (GET_MODE_SIZE (MODE) == 16 && ((REGNO) & 1) == 0) \
161 || (GET_MODE_SIZE (MODE) == 32 && ((REGNO) & 3) == 0))) \
162 : (GET_MODE_SIZE (MODE) <= UNITS_PER_WORD \
163 || (GET_MODE_SIZE (MODE) == 2 * UNITS_PER_WORD \
165 || (GET_MODE_SIZE (MODE) == 4 * UNITS_PER_WORD \
245 needed to represent mode MODE in a register of class CLASS. */
246 #define CLASS_MAX_NREGS(CLASS, MODE) \
247 ((GET_MODE_SIZE (MODE) + UNITS_PER_WORD - 1) / UNITS_PER_WORD)